Wall-washers on a house face are aimed downward at a steep angle, so the light hits the deck surface and never enters a seated eye.
Fixture spacing under a canopy is chosen against the shadow pattern the tree already casts in daylight, so the night pattern reads as a slower version of a familiar one.
Warm color temperature is held consistent across the whole elevation, because mixing cool and warm sources on one wall reads as a mistake.

08Smart Controls and Astronomical Timers
A fixed clock timer drifts out of step with sunset within weeks, which means the lights come on in daylight in June and hours late in December.
